Subject: Crossword feed cutover — what on-call needs

Hi team,

Ahead of Thursday's cutover, the Gridlark puzzle generator will serve partner feeds from the new endpoint. Rate limits and grid-format versions are unchanged; only the auth header differs. If overnight generation stalls, restart the feed worker before escalating. For verification calls against the new endpoint, use the credential below.

login token, kawef-fadug: eyJhbGciOiJIUzI1NiIsInR5cCI6IkpXVCJ9.eyJzdWIiOiIvgannpIn0.Zx3AfanE

Finance Review Summary — Customer Concentration

Quillane Systems now derives 41% of annual revenue from a single client, Morbray Logistics, up from 29% last year. Contract renewal falls in March. Mitigation efforts in the Ashfield mid-market segment are progressing slower than planned. The board should weigh this exposure against the expansion options described in the note below.

internal memo for tageg-tafop: The western region missed its Soreth quota by 6.8 percent last quarter. Fenvanax Freight plans to lower the Julix list price by 53.5 percent in November. The board signed off on a budget of $287.6 million for Project Eliath. The renewal with Novvanix Holdings closes at $241.6 million a year, 35.4 percent below the last contract.

Document Transport — Courier Change Notice

Following the missed pick-up on the Thornberry records run last week, we have switched from Quillgate Express to Harrowfen Couriers effective immediately. Coordinators should update the daily manifest and brief drivers on the new collection window, 09:00–11:00 at the rear dock. Pouches remain sealed and signed out as before. For the sealed legal pouch, the hand-over follows the confidential instruction below.

drop instructions, tagep-kadup: the fendor ulador courier leaves the caseth belix brivan silael casvan brieth holax quenius ledger at gate 3302 under passcode 414607